This extensive introduction to microwave remote sensing, both active and passive, provides a solid primer for advanced, technically oriented undergraduates and graduate students, and also provides an introduction to the subject for other remote sensing researchers and professionals unfamiliar with microwave remote sensing. It begins with a look at the physical principles and properties of microwaves and a look at how they behave in the real world and are detected. It then gives a study of microwave systems: passive systems, basic principles of radar, conceptual issues of radar, and radar imaging and its applications; and moves on to the advanced topics of radar modelling, interferometry and polarimetry before concluding with an appendix giving some useful mathematics, notably trigonometry, logs and exponentials, complex numbers, vectors and matrices.Woodhouse, Iain is the author of 'Introduction to Microwave Remote Sensing' with ISBN 9780415271240 and ISBN 041527124X.
